What Is the Cost of Living Near Jersey City?

Understanding the cost of living near Jersey City is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Birch Tree Medical Associates.
Jersey City's Cost of Living Index is approximately 132.5 (32.5% more expensive than US average; 16.1% more than NJ average). Across from Manhattan, very high housing costs, excellent transit (PATH, Light Rail, Ferry). When planning your budget based on a salary from Birch Tree Medical Associates,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$2,500 - $3,800+ A significant portion of Birch Tree Medical Associates sal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$121 (PATH 30-day unlimited) / NJ Transit varies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$470 - $700 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$500 - $900+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$420 - $780+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$4,041 - $6,401+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
